Darbey looked absolutely beautiful in our Christina gown by Calla Blanche. This is a sheath fit with gorgeous royal lace. The bodice is unlined and features a v-neckline and thick straps. The low back comes into a v-shape and the unlined train creates a dramatic moment for the back of the dress. The light nude color of the underlay makes the ivory lace stand out beautifully for the perfect rustic chic look.

What was the vision for your wedding?

Jackson and I have been together for a little over 7 years now so I have been planning our wedding since I was 15. Once we got engaged, I knew things meant business so I went to work purging my Pinterest boards. It was so much fun to see how my dreams and visions had evolved throughout the years!

Since we were getting married in Maui, I knew that I wanted the natural beauty of the island to be the main focus. We decided to go with a neutral pallet color scheme that would complement the lush greenery and the blue ocean. I also wanted to tie in rich fall colors with gorgeous Hawaiian flowers. During the early stages of planning, we created a Mood Board with our planners that would then be used as the inspiration for our wedding. Our final Mood Board showed a natural elegance with a touch of boho and our wedding day reflected that perfectly!

Jack and I decided that we wanted to share our vows to each other privately before the wedding but we didn't want to see one another. We wanted our first looks to be at the altar. So, with the help of our wedding team, we went back to back without seeing each other and shared our vows. I absolutely loved doing this and it ended up being one of my favorite moments of the entire day. It allowed me and Jack to share a moment together in pure bliss before the wedding started. It was very calming for me to be able to hold his hand and be in the moment with him for a couple of minutes. It completely whipped away all of my wedding nerves!

What is your #1 tip to future brides?

My #1 tip for brides is to try not to stress! It is easier said than done I know I wasnt perfect at this! But, you have been planning your wedding for months and now its time to have faith and put trust in all of the wonderful people youve asked to help you on your big day. People arent lying when they tell you that you need to take every moment in because the day flies by. Stressing out about things that are no longer in your control only takes away from your day. Just enjoy and live in the moment!
